How do you use emblazon in a sentence?

Here are some examples of how to use "emblazon" in a sentence:

* Formal: The knight's shield was emblazoned with the lion of his house.

* Figurative: The artist emblazoned the canvas with vibrant colors, creating a masterpiece.

* Descriptive: The town square was emblazoned with festive decorations for the holiday celebration.

* Historical: The king's royal banner was emblazoned with the coat of arms of his lineage.

* Literary: The poet emblazoned his verses with metaphors and imagery.

Remember, "emblazon" means to decorate something conspicuously or to display something prominently. It often implies a sense of boldness or grandiosity.
